Calculating Your Course Grade with Weighted Components
The Weighted Grade Percentage Calculator is an essential tool for students to accurately determine their overall course grade based on various assignments, exams, and projects, each with its own contribution weight.
This allows for a precise understanding of academic standing, helping students identify their current letter grade and what scores are needed on remaining work to achieve their desired outcome.
For instance, knowing that a 90% on a 40% weighted final exam contributes 36 percentage points to the overall grade is critical for strategic study planning in 2025.
Understanding Different Grading Schemes
Beyond the weighted grade percentage, which is widely used in higher education, other grading schemes exist.
A total points system simply sums all points earned and divides by the total possible points, treating every point equally regardless of the assignment type.
This can sometimes dilute the impact of major assessments.
Some courses use pass/fail grading, where students either meet a minimum standard or not, without a specific letter grade.
This is common for internships, clinical rotations, or certain graduate seminars.
Additionally, some advanced courses might employ criterion-referenced grading, where performance is measured against predefined standards rather than against other students, often seen in competency-based learning.
Each scheme has implications for student motivation and assessment emphasis.
The Formula for Weighted Grade Calculation
The Weighted Grade Percentage Calculator applies a fundamental formula to combine individual assignment grades with their respective weights, yielding a comprehensive overall course grade.
This method ensures that assignments contributing more to the final evaluation have a proportionally larger impact.
The core formula is:
Weighted Grade = (Grade_1 × Weight_1) + (Grade_2 × Weight_2) + ... + (Grade_N × Weight_N)
Where:
Grade_iis the percentage grade for assignmenti(expressed as a decimal, e.g., 90% becomes 0.90)Weight_iis the percentage weight for assignmenti(expressed as a decimal, e.g., 30% becomes 0.30)
The sum of all weights should ideally equal 1 (or 100% when expressed as percentages).
If the total weight is less than 100%, it means some components are missing or yet to be graded.
Calculating a College Student's Overall Course Grade: A Worked Example
Consider a college student whose "Introduction to Statistics" course grade is determined by three main components:
- Homework: Grade of
90%, weighted30%of the final grade. - Midterm Exam: Grade of
85%, weighted40%of the final grade. - Final Project: Grade of
92%, weighted30%of the final grade.
Let's calculate the student's weighted grade percentage:
- Step 1: Calculate the Weighted Contribution for each component
- Homework:
90% × 30% = 27%(or0.90 × 0.30 = 0.27) - Midterm Exam:
85% × 40% = 34%(or0.85 × 0.40 = 0.34) - Final Project:
92% × 30% = 27.6%(or0.92 × 0.30 = 0.276)
- Homework:
- Step 2: Sum the Weighted Contributions
Weighted Grade = 27% + 34% + 27.6% = 88.6%
The calculator provides a Weighted Grade of 88.60%.
If an 'A' typically starts at 90%, the student is currently 1.4 percentage points away from an 'A'.
This precise feedback allows the student to understand their standing and plan for any remaining opportunities to improve their grade.
